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
795 735331217 124 59 06711
6667 87713044 18537753
6667 87713044 18537753
51330628 4658871101 15758
All about undefined
Interested in learning more?
6667 87713044 18537753
51330628 4658871101 15758
See more
04956 7349161991
123 509807551 384 24511 193
See more
3489 113
064 24522 1373
See more